In recent years, the world has witnessed a resurgence of interest in the lives and achievements of pioneering women in aviation. Two figures, Amelia Earhart and Neta Snook, are at the forefront of this trend. Amelia Earhart, the legendary aviator who disappeared during a record attempt in 1937, has been an icon for generations. Neta Snook, a lesser-known figure, played a crucial role in the early days of flight as a flying instructor and engineer. As the world celebrates the contributions of women in aviation, it's essential to examine their stories and experiences.

Neta Snook was a flying instructor and engineer who played a significant role in the early days of flight. She worked with several prominent aviators, including Amelia Earhart, and helped develop training programs and equipment.
